Back on point…the nutrition is impeccable.  Here’s a typical day’s eating (and training) for me right now…

 

2 scoops protein w/1 tbsp CapTri brand MCT oil along with all my thermic agents and supps (and Excedrin to get this ole body movin’…) 30 minutes prior to morning cardio.

 

60 minutes of hard cardio.

 

50 gms uncooked oatmeal (2-3 pks Splenda added in)

2 tbsp CapTri added in Oatmeal

1 slice Dave’s Killer Bread

4 oz Protein (either chicken or turkey)

 

Train with weights – one bodypart a day (standing calves one day, seated another) no 2nd cardio just yet…

 

BIG protein shake post-workout – can’t give out the secret ingredients – that’s proprietary information (ya’ll will get it in a lil bit…gonna blog on that topic soon)

 

150-200 gm wt chicken

250 gm wt stir-Fry veggies

100 gm wt cooked rice or red potato

2 tbsp CapTri

 

Repeat above meal twice more before bed.

 

If I get hungry between meals I’ll plug in a Parrillo bar, Parrillo cookie or brownie or both.  I typically have a diet pop at night but will cut it out the last week.  My water is at a little more than a gallon/day right now.  As I said yesterday, nuthin fancy…nuthin magical – just good old-fashioned training, cardio, and nutrition – something that’s stood the test of time.  Y’know…it’s funny how so many new supps come and go, and all these crazy food plans and diets come and go, but the tried-and-true methods never go out of vogue.  People are constantly asking me what’s my ‘secret’ for doing so many shows and coming in with the same dialed-in look.  It’s simple lil’ weedhoppahs…I’ve been following this plan for close to 20 years.  I believe in it, I live it, and I benefit from it.  I learned a long time ago that I’m not gonna be a mass monster, so I made the decision to stay lean, do shows, entertain the crowds, and have fun with this.
